Legionella Prevention and Water Treatment
The Programme
This course is aimed at installers of hot and cold water systems. It enables candidates to undertake risk assessments and to install best water treatment practice for Legionella bacteria prevention. The course will ensure installers comply with ACOP8
Following amendments to the Health and Safety at Work Act, there is now a legal requirement to control the risks from Legionella bacteria in water systems.
